- 博客(19)
- 收藏
- 关注
原创 End-to-End Object Detection with Transformers代码实现
命令 python main.py --dataset_file “coco” --coco_path data/coco --epochs。
2023-04-11 19:23:11
110
原创 A ConvNet for the 2020s 代码复现(目标检测)
命令:python tools/train.py configs/convnext/mask_rcnn_convnext_tiny_patch4_window7_mstrain_480-800_adamw_3x_coco_in1k.py。问题:KeyError: “MaskRCNN: ‘ConvNeXt is not in the backbone registry’”ConvNeXt目标检测模型基于Swin-Transformer-Object-Detection模型,只要修改其中的配置文件即可。
2023-04-09 11:05:13
345
3
原创 Swin-Transformer-Object-Detection代码实现(Linux系统)
路径home/cw/anaconda3/envs/SwinTransformer/lib/python3.7/site-packages/apex/amp/utils.py。问题:IndexError: tuple index out of range。#数据集:coco2017。
2023-04-06 16:00:26
438
原创 Deformable-DETR代码实现
命令:python main.py --coco_path “data/coco” --batch_size=1 --num_workers=1 --output_dir=“outputs” --start_epoch 0 --resume=r50_deformable_detr-checkpoint.pth。参考:https://www.jianshu.com/p/b364534fd0a7。修改代码使得开始跳过验证,直接开始训练。数据集:coco2017。
2023-04-05 10:35:12
1138
1
原创 数组
public class ArrayDemo { public static void main(String[] args) { int[] a=new int[3]; int[] b={1,2,3}; //int[] c=new int[]{1,2,3}; System.out.println(a[2]); }}
2021-02-03 11:43:38
61
原创 递归
package study;public class 递归 { public static void main(String[] args) { System.out.println(f(5)); } public static int f(int n) { if(n==1) { return 1; }else return n*f(n-1); }}
2021-02-03 11:34:15
65
原创 可变长参数
package study;public class 可变长参数 { public static void main(String[] args) { 可变长参数 dem=new 可变长参数(); dem.test(1,2,3); } //他必须是最后一个参数 public void test(int... i){ System.out.println(i[0]); System.out.println(i[
2021-02-03 11:19:11
74
原创 增强for
增强forpackage study;public class 增强for { public static void main(String[] args) { int[] number= {10,20,30,40 }; //遍历数组 for(int x:number) System.out.println(x); }}
2021-02-02 22:31:40
65
原创 scanner
scannerimport java.util.Scanner;public class ScannerDemol { public static void main(String[] args) { Scanner sc = new Scanner(System.in); //从键盘接收数据 int i = sc.nextInt(); String j1=sc.next();//字符不能有空格 String j2
2021-02-02 18:15:32
47
原创 第四章 指令系统
指令系统指令格式指令寻址方式指令格式*扩展操作码指令格式指令寻址方式1.指令寻址1)顺序寻址:程序计数器(pc)加一。2)跳跃寻址2.数据寻址数据寻址的方式较多,通常在指令字中设一个字段,用来指明属于哪种寻址方式。...
2020-09-01 19:01:54
111
原创 第三章 存储系统
存储系统存储器的层次结构主存储器存储器的层次结构存储器的分类1.按计算机中的作用分类主存储器(内存):内存条。辅助存储器(外存):硬盘。高速缓冲存储器(Cache)2.按存储介质分类半导体存储器:易失性存储器,例双极型(TTL)半导体存储器,MOS半导体存储器 。磁表面存储器:非易失性存储器,例磁盘,磁带。光存储器:非易失性存储器,光盘。3.按存取方式分类随机存储器(RAM):静态(触发器),动态(电容)。只读存储器(ROM):只能读取不能访问。串行访问存储器:按物理
2020-08-30 21:26:35
178
原创 数据的表示和运算
第二章 数据的表示和运算数制与编码定点数的表示与运算数制与编码进位计数制及其相互转换真值和机器数真值:机器数所代表的实际值机器数:符号数字化的数,如原码、补码和反码。BCD码二进制编码的十进制数,通常用4位二进制数表示一个十进制数。8421码(最常用)、余3码、2421码字符与字符串字符编码ASCII码:7位二进制编码(实际是8位,前面一位为零不用),共128个字符。汉字编码国家标准GB2312-1980中每个编码用两个字节表示。汉字的编码包括:输入编码、汉字内码、汉字字形码字
2020-08-21 22:12:22
100
原创 排序
排序基本概念插入排序基本概念排序算法的稳定性,若待排序表中有两个元素v1和v2,其对应的关键字key1=key2,且排序前v1在v2的前面,若使用某一排序算法之后,v1仍然在v2前面,则这个算法是稳定的,否则这个算法是不稳定的。内部排序,排序期间元素全部存放在内存中的排序。外部排序,排序期间元素无法全部同时存放在内存中,必须在排序的过程中根据要求不断地在内、外存之间移动的排序。插入排序直接插入排序1)基本思想是每一次将一个待排序的记录按其关键字大小插入到前面已排好序的子序列中,直到全部记录插入
2020-08-11 17:58:18
129
原创 计算机系统概述
第一章 计算机系统概述计算机发展历程计算机系统层次结构计算机硬件基本组成计算机软件分类计算机的性能指标计算机发展历程第1代:电子管(1946—1957年)第2代:晶体管(1958—1964年)第3代:中小规模集成电路(1964—1971年)第4代:超大规模集成电路(1972年至今)计算机系统层次结构计算机硬件基本组成五大部件:运算器、控制器、存储器、输入设备、输出设备。参考:https://blog.csdn.net/is_Javaer/article/details/82764782
2020-08-08 12:45:38
94
原创 数据结构--查找(C++)
查找顺序查找和折半查找顺序查找和折半查找代码#include<iostream>__msvc_all_public_headers.hppusing namespace std;const int MAX_D = 100;//数据表的最大长度const int MAX_I = 20;//索引表的最大长度typedef int DataType;//查找表struct sstable{ DataType elem[MAX_D]; int tablelen;};
2020-08-07 18:11:07
515
原创 数据结构--图(C++)
数据结构--图(C++)图的基本概念图结构的存储邻接矩阵邻接矩阵的存储结构创建一个邻接矩阵图邻接表邻接表的存储结构创建一个邻接表十字链表链接多重表图的遍历邻接矩阵的广度优先搜索邻接矩阵的深度优先搜索邻接表的广度优先搜索邻接表的深度优先搜索图的应用最小生成树1.Prim算法2.Kruskal算法最短路径1.Dijkstra算法2.Floyd算法拓扑排序关键路径图的基本概念图的定义,图由顶点集V和边集E组成,记为G=(V,E),其中V={v1,v2,v3,……,v(n)},E={(u,v)|u∈V,v∈V}
2020-07-30 17:02:52
353
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人